Summary

JPMorgan Chase & Co. (JPM) filed an 8-K on February 17, 2015, to report an event that occurred on February 13, 2015. The company announced the redemption of its Fixed/Floating Rate Subordinated Callable Notes due 2018. This action involves paying off these specific notes before their scheduled maturity date. The company explicitly stated that this redemption is not expected to have a material impact on its earnings. This is a key point for investors, as it suggests the financial maneuver is manageable and unlikely to significantly affect the company's profitability or financial performance in the short term. Investors should note that this 8-K filing primarily serves as a notification of this debt redemption.
